Who is better Matt Stonie or Joey Chestnut?

On July 4, 2015, Stonie defeated eight-time defending Nathan’s Hot Dog Eating Contest champion Joey Chestnut by eating 62 hot dogs to Chestnut’s 60. On July 4, 2016, Stonie came in second to Chestnut, eating 53 hot dogs to Chestnut’s 70.

Secondly, Who is the number 1 competitive eater?

Joey Chestnut is, by any measure, the greatest eater of all time. Owner of 43 world records in 43 different disciplines, Chestnut has won Nathan’s competition more than any other entrant and has broken his own records numerous times in the process.

In this regard,  What is Joey Chestnut’s net worth?

Chestnut’s 2020 net worth is estimated to be $1.5 million, according to Celebrity Net Worth. The Nathan’s Hot Dog Eating Contest pays its winners a whopping $10,000 dollars every year, an event Chestnut has won 13 times.

Is competitive eating dangerous?

Dangers. Negative health effects of competitive eating include delayed stomach emptying, aspiration pneumonia, perforation of the stomach, Boerhaave syndrome, and obesity. … Long term effects of delayed stomach emptying include chronic indigestion, nausea and vomiting.

Has anyone ever died from an eating contest?

Dana Hutchings died on August 13, 2019, after choking on food during an eating competition at Chukchansi Park in Fresno, California, that was held in honor of the Fresno Grizzlies’ game against the Memphis Redbirds.

Do hot dog eaters throw up after?

Vomiting, also known as a “reversal”, or, as ESPN and the Nathan’s Hot Dog Eating Contest call it, a “reversal of fortune”, includes obvious signs of vomiting as well as any small amounts of food that may fall from the mouth deemed by judges to have come from the stomach.

How bad is competitive eating for you?

Other side effects of competitive eating include nausea, painful gas, vomiting, heartburn and diarrhea. More serious side effects could include choking, esophageal inflammation and stomach rupture. There are always emergency medical technicians on hand during eating competitions in case there is a problem.

Why are professional eaters skinny?

That’s because the stomach expands as food gets shoveled into it, and skinny eaters have less fat in the abdomen for the expanding stomach to push against. The result—a skinny competitive eater will have a little more room to stuff in an extra hot dog or 10.

How much does the winner of the hot dog eating contest get?

The Nathan’s hot dog eating contest winners get paid the following amounts: First place: $10,000. Second place: $5,000. Third place: $2,500.

Do competitive eaters have bigger stomachs?

The normal human stomach is about the size of a Nerf football, said Mayo Clinic gastroenterologist David Fleischer. At its biggest, it stretches about 15%. On the other hand, competitive eaters can expand their stomachs two to three times their normal size.

How do competitive eaters eat so fast?

Competitive eaters have to learn how to relax their esophagus so that it expands, allowing more food to go down. … Competitive eaters learn to stretch and relax their stomachs to fit in more food by eating large amounts of low-calories foods and liquids including water, diet soda, watermelon and cabbage.
